fmic all day dude. got mine off ebay...the lower intake temps are worth it alone. you know the punchy feeling of driving the car early in the morning on a cold day? the fmic keeps the pep in the a4's step as it were. imo their not power adders, but power savers. sheet, go for a 20 minute beat run and feel the intake manifold. then install fmic, and repeat. guarantee you'l feel a difference. i did.


also add a atp test pipe w/ 2 spark plug non foulers for the post catalyst o2 to prevent the pesky cel. my .02 and worth every penny.

Back OT, I suggest picking up a HF cat from RAI. I have their test pipe and the fitment is spot on. The HF cat will pass emissions and still give you some nice Tq/Hp gains, and it should work fine for a frankenturbo when you decide to go that route.
